Cash in a savings account, while safe, rarely outpaces inflation, meaning the purchasing power of your hoarded dollars erodes over time. Therefore, the conversation quickly turns to investing. For the average person, the stock market, specifically low-cost index funds, offers the most accessible entry point. By purchasing a diversified basket of stocks, an investor gains exposure to the overall market's historical growth without the risk of picking individual winners. Real estate is another traditional avenue, offering the dual benefits of potential appreciation and rental income. However, these avenues require a different mindset—one of patience and tolerance for volatility. The market will crash; properties will need maintenance. The key is to remain committed to the long-term plan, resisting the urge to panic sell during downturns.
